Test metrics and measurements in software testing

Metrics metrics are a system of parameters or ways of quantitative and periodic assessment of a process that is to be measured, along with the procedures to carry out such measurement and. Proper agile testing, therefore, is reliant upon team value as much as specific testing processes. Software testing metrics are used to analyse a software testing process in terms of performance, functionality, etc. Recorded for fundamentals of software testingcourse, lappeenranta university of technology, finland. Software testing metrics or software test measurement is the quantitative indication of extent, capacity, dimension, amount or size of some attribute of a process or product. Software testing metrics or software test measurement is the quantitative.

Test metrics introduction test metrics software testing. Measurement and metrics for test management cigniti. Quality and testing measures and metrics develop a testing and quality measurement and metrics plan specifically tailored to your organization in this handson course that addresses. Which software test metrics you should care about and why. Agile testing metrics to measure performance of test. Test metrics are used to evaluate testing performance and level of quality based on metrics, a better trade off between constraints is possible understand the kind of improvement required to success the project take decision on process or technology to be modified test metrics are the most important to measure the quality of the software. Before starting what is software test metrics and types, i would like to start with the famous quotes in terms of metrics. Test metrics template article by ranjit shewale january 19, 2006. Metrics are defined as standards of measurement used to indicate a method of gauging the effectiveness and efficiency of a. Software testing metrics, which are also known as software test measurement, indicates the extent, amount, dimension, capacity, as well as the rise of various attributes of a software process and tries to improve its effectiveness and efficiency imminently.

Collecting and documenting test cases is a good start, but if you do not set goals it is just too easy to lose focus during the daytoday activities. Software development metrics are quantitative measurements of a software product or project, which can help management understand software performance, quality, or the productivity and. Chapter 17 test metrics and measurements in this chapter what are metrics and measurements why metrics in testing types of metrics project metrics progress metrics. Metrics in software test planning and test design processes. A software testing process can be analyzed by using these metrics in terms of functionality, performance, etc. Software testing metrics or software test measurement is the quantitative indication of extent, capacity, dimension, amount or size of some. To prevent such embarrassing releases, software testing metrics helps estimating the progress, quality and health of the software testing effort in order to improve the efficiency and effectiveness. Software testing metrics are a way to measure and monitor your test activities. Test execution a basic measurement of testing activity which records how.

In mobile testing tips book 5, metrics importance stated as follows. A metric is a quantitative measure of the degree to which a system, system component, or process. In traditional waterfall environments, test metrics include product quality once development nears the end of a waterfall project, there is a concerted effort to test and stabilize the software. Pdf a brief overview of software testing metrics researchgate. The goal of automated testing is to improve software quality while testing faster and reducing costs, and there is more to the roi of automation than accounting for manual and regression. Quality test metrics will provide a complete visibility up and down the chain of. These test metrics can be quantitative and qualitative in. Software measurement and metrics software measurement.

Here is a method to calculate software test metrics. A key to quality in software testing generate and track meaningful quality measurements with testrail. A metric is a quantitative measure of the degree to which a system. Given the critical nature of metrics and kpis for software testing, it is important that a business partner with a renowned and expert software testing company to control its software projects. Test metrics accomplish in analyzing the current level of maturity in testing and give a projection on how to go about testing activities by. Software testing metrics are the means through which one can measure the quality of software. Measurement of a test process is a required competence for an effective software test manager for designing and evaluating a cost effective test strategy. Software testing metrics, which are also known as software test measurement, indicates the extent, amount, dimension, capacity, as well as the. In todays article, we will learn with examples and graphs software test metrics and measurements and how to use these in the software testing. Test metrics template stickyminds software testing.

This post outlines what exactly testing is in agile development by comparing it to traditional testing in the old waterfall framework for software development. Top 5 software metrics to manage development projects. How to use testing metrics in an agile environment. Kpi suggestions for software testers softwaretester. Without measuring these, a project cant be completed successfully. In this interview, techwells mike sowers goes in depth on the measurements, metrics, and management side of testing. To prevent such embarrassing releases, software testing metrics helps estimating the progress, quality and health of the software testing effort in order to improve the efficiency and. This generic template can be used to collect test metrics for a software project. In software projects, it is most important to measure the quality, cost, and effectiveness of the project and the processes. Test metrics are used to evaluate testing performance and level of quality based on metrics, a better trade off between constraints is possible understand the kind of. Metrics in software testing test management tutorials.

He discusses both the good and the bad on his test. Measuring test metrics is a highly businesscritical activity that helps us. A measurement is an manifestation of the size, quantity, amount or dimension of a particular attributes of a product or process. Software testing metrics improves the efficiency and effectiveness of a software testing process. For example weekly test case execution productivity can be one of the test metric to track. Important software test metrics and measurements explained with. Test metrics are useful for providing basic measurements of the effectiveness of any software testing effort in agile teams. Testrail qa metrics quality assurance metrics testrail. All too often, senior management judges software testing success through the lens of potential cost savings. Manual testing software test metrics report i introduction when we can measure what we are speaking about and express it in numbers, we know something about it. Including simple metrics indicators, such as the number of bugs logged or % of test cases run, have their limitations and side effects. More importantly, they give insights into your teams test progress, productivity, and the quality of the system under test. Within agile teams, test metrics provide feedback on testing efforts, areas. It is essential for test professionals to know how their testing project is progressing and what the quality of the.

694 602 441 920 1412 603 505 53 188 1505 947 1023 425 1452 1218 817 1477 190 954 1099 136 3 1031 1298 707 297 88 1140 861 1217 1097 981 1102 205 513 610 977 1294 374 1008 1445 177 567 977 857